The Mystery of the Tolling Bell (Nancy Drew Mystery Stories #23)

by Carolyn Keene

Nancy becomes involved in a maze of mystery when she accepts an invitation from Mrs. Chantrey, a client of Mr. Drew, to vacation at her cottage in a picturesque seaside town. Carson Drew has promised to join his daughter, but fails to arrive. The alarming disappearance of Mr. Drew and the odd circumstances surrounding his rescue are only the start of a series of highly dangerous adventures for Nancy and her friends Bess and George. In the late 1950s, the first 34 Nancy Drew books were condensed and revised. This is the version published before that revision.

The Mystery of the Vanishing Lady (Vicki Barr, Book #9)

by Helen Wells

An elderly woman who is found loitering at Bill Avery's airfield pleads for Vicki to fly her to a nearby community. Vicki consents, and once the flight is underway, the plane begins to list to the left. Vicki lands to check the problem, and both women go in opposite directions to find help. Vicki returns with a pilot who discovers nothing wrong with the plane. Vicki is puzzled that the elderly woman has not returned and waits a long time for her. Finally, Vicki is forced to return home, and after she returns, she finds a bank book inside the plane with the name Edward Denton inside. Later, Vicki learns that the bank was robbed earlier in the day and that Edward Denton disappeared mysteriously from the bank. Vicki worries that she might have been an accessory to the crime. Vicki becomes further concerned when a cagey man named Skip Barker shows up at Bill's airfield looking for the elderly woman. Vicki is convinced that both the elderly woman and Skip Barker had a role in the bank robbery. Vicki must find a way to locate the elderly woman and bring both people to justice if they are in fact guilty of the robbery.

The Mystery of the Venus Island Fetish

by Tim Flannery

It's 1932, and the Great Venus Island Fetish, a ceremonial mask surrounded by thirty-two human skulls, now resides in a museum in Sydney, Australia. But young anthropologist Archie Meek, recently returned from an extended field trip to Venus Island, has noticed something amiss: a strange discoloration on some of the skulls.Has someone tampered with the fetish? Is there a link between it and the mysterious disappearance of Cecil Polkinghorne, curator of archaeology? And how did Eric Sopwith, retired mollusks expert, die in the museum's storeroom? Could Archie's life be at risk as well? But these are not the only concerns that weigh upon the assistant curator's mind. Why hasn't his beloved Beatrice--registrar, anthropology--accepted his proposal of marriage and the love token he brought back from Venus Island? Has something been lost in translation? Tim Flannery's The Mystery of the Venus Island Fetish is a delightfully risqué caper, full of eccentric characters, intrigue, and adventure.
